El bucle do-while es una herramienta importante en el arsenal de cualquier programador, proporcionando una manera eficaz de manejar situaciones donde al menos una ejecución del cuerpo del bucle es necesaria. A continuación, se explica el funcionamiento del bucle do-while y cuándo se termina su ejecución.
Estructura del Bucle Do-While
El bucle do-while comienza con la palabra clave do, seguida de un bloque de código entre llaves, y termina con la condición dentro de la palabra clave while. Aquí hay un ejemplo básico:
do {
// Código a ejecutar
} while (condición);
En este formato, el ""código a ejecutar"" dentro de las llaves se ejecuta primero. Después de ejecutar el bloque de código, la ""condición"" especificada al final se evalúa. Si la condición devuelve true, el bucle se repite y el bloque de código se ejecuta nuevamente. Si la condición devuelve false, el bucle termina y el flujo del programa continúa con cualquier código que siga después del bucle do-while.
Cómo Funciona la Condición en un Bucle Do-While
La condición en un bucle do-while suele basarse en variables que se modifican dentro del bucle. Es crucial que el bucle tenga una forma de romperse, lo que significa que la condición debe ser eventualmente false, para evitar un bucle infinito. La condición puede verificar valores numéricos, el estado de una variable, o incluso el resultado de una función.
Ejemplo Práctico
int i = 0;
do {
System.out.println(""i es "" + i);
i++;
} while (i < 5);
En este ejemplo, el bucle do-while imprime el valor de i y luego incrementa i en uno. Después de cada iteración, comprueba si i es menor que 5. Cuando i alcanza 5, la condición i < 5 devuelve false, y el bucle termina.
En resumen, el bucle do-while es útil cuando necesitas que el cuerpo del bucle se ejecute al menos una vez antes de la evaluación de la condición. La ejecución del bucle termina cuando la expresión condicional devuelve false, lo que permite controlar de manera precisa cuándo y cómo debe terminar el ciclo.
El bucle
do-while
es una herramienta importante en el arsenal de cualquier programador, proporcionando una manera eficaz de manejar situaciones donde al menos una ejecución del cuerpo del bucle es necesaria. A continuación, se explica el funcionamiento del bucledo-while
y cuándo se termina su ejecución.Estructura del Bucle Do-While
El bucle
do-while
comienza con la palabra clavedo
, seguida de un bloque de código entre llaves, y termina con la condición dentro de la palabra clavewhile
. Aquí hay un ejemplo básico:En este formato, el ""código a ejecutar"" dentro de las llaves se ejecuta primero. Después de ejecutar el bloque de código, la ""condición"" especificada al final se evalúa. Si la condición devuelve
true
, el bucle se repite y el bloque de código se ejecuta nuevamente. Si la condición devuelvefalse
, el bucle termina y el flujo del programa continúa con cualquier código que siga después del bucledo-while
.Cómo Funciona la Condición en un Bucle Do-While
La condición en un bucle
do-while
suele basarse en variables que se modifican dentro del bucle. Es crucial que el bucle tenga una forma de romperse, lo que significa que la condición debe ser eventualmentefalse
, para evitar un bucle infinito. La condición puede verificar valores numéricos, el estado de una variable, o incluso el resultado de una función.Ejemplo Práctico
En este ejemplo, el bucle
do-while
imprime el valor dei
y luego incrementai
en uno. Después de cada iteración, comprueba sii
es menor que 5. Cuandoi
alcanza 5, la condicióni < 5
devuelvefalse
, y el bucle termina.En resumen, el bucle
do-while
es útil cuando necesitas que el cuerpo del bucle se ejecute al menos una vez antes de la evaluación de la condición. La ejecución del bucle termina cuando la expresión condicional devuelvefalse
, lo que permite controlar de manera precisa cuándo y cómo debe terminar el ciclo.